Abstract

A method for preparing inorganic pigments from steel mill dust, particularly electric steel mill dust, wherein (a) the dust is separated into a magnetic fraction and a non-magnetic fraction; (b) the non-magnetic fraction is subjected to a basic leaching reaction; (c) the resulting solid batch is rinsed until neutralized and then separated; (d) the resulting batch is calcined at 450-650.degree. C.; (e) the calcined batch is treated with sulfuric acid in the presence of a catalyst; (f) the inorganic pigments are recovered; and (g) the solutions from (c) and (e) are used to precipitate other pigments.
